The Foundations of Fluid Power Output

Many riders make the mistake of thinking that going faster means simply pushing harder on the pedals all the time. In reality, sustainable speed comes from a combination of efficient biomechanics and smart pacing. Your body has a limited supply of explosive energy, but it has a nearly endless capacity for steady, rhythmic work when you train it correctly. The key is to find a cadence that feels both challenging and smooth — usually somewhere between 80 and 100 revolutions per minute for most athletes. Once you lock into that rhythm, your muscles begin to fire in a coordinated sequence, and your heart rate settles into a productive zone.

To go longer without fading, you must also pay attention to your breathing. Shallow chest breaths will leave you gasping after a few minutes of high-intensity work. Instead, practice deep diaphragmatic breathing — in through the nose, out through the mouth, matching each inhalation to a full pedal stroke. This not only delivers more oxygen to your working muscles but also helps you stay calm and focused when the intensity climbs.

Building Stronger Legs Without the Joint Impact

One of the most compelling reasons to commit to indoor cycling is the way it builds functional leg strength without punishing your joints. Running or heavy weightlifting can wear down your knees and hips over time, especially if form breaks down under fatigue. Spinning allows you to apply consistent tension through the entire pedal stroke — from the push at the top of the stroke to the pull at the bottom. This constant resistance creates a unique stimulus for your quadriceps, hamstrings, glutes, and calves.

To maximize strength gains, incorporate intervals of high-resistance, low-cadence work into your sessions. For example, climb a virtual hill by cranking up the resistance and slowing your cadence to 60 RPM. Stay seated and focus on a smooth, powerful push-pull motion. Over time, this type of training will give you the kind of explosive power that translates directly to faster sprints and more sustained efforts on flat terrain.

Mental Toughness and the Rhythm of the Ride

There is a reason why seasoned spinners talk about the “meditative” quality of a long ride. When your body is working at a high intensity, your mind has a choice: it can either fight the discomfort or learn to move with it. Developing mental fortitude on the bike is as important as building physical stamina. One effective technique is to break your ride into smaller, manageable segments. Instead of thinking, “I have to ride for 45 more minutes,” shift your focus to “I will hold this pace for the next three songs.” This reframing makes the effort feel less overwhelming and more like a series of small victories.

Another powerful strategy is to use visual cues. Stare at a fixed point on the wall or close your eyes and imagine yourself powering up a steep mountain pass under a clear sky. The body responds to the story the mind tells it. When you combine this mental focus with proper physical preparation, you unlock the ability to push through plateaus that once seemed impossible.

Comparing Training Approaches for Better Results

Not all spinning programs are created equal. Depending on your goals — whether it is pure endurance, explosive speed, or muscular strength — you will benefit from different session structures. The table below outlines three common training approaches and their primary benefits.

Training Style Primary Focus Typical Session Structure
Endurance Ride Building aerobic capacity and fat burning 45–60 minutes at steady moderate resistance, cadence 80–90 RPM, minimal standing climbs
High Intensity Intervals Boosting VO2 max and sprint speed Short bursts of 30–60 seconds at maximum effort with equal or double recovery periods
Strength Climb Developing muscle power and leg density Repeated seated and standing climbs at high resistance, cadence 50–65 RPM, focus on controlled form

By rotating through these different styles across the week, you can avoid training plateaus and keep your body adapting. Many riders find that a combination of two endurance sessions, one interval day, and one strength climb day provides a balanced and effective weekly schedule.

Key Takeaways for a Faster, Stronger Ride

  • Cadence consistency — lock into a smooth rhythm between 80 and 100 RPM for most efforts to maximize efficiency.
  • Deep breathing — use diaphragmatic breaths to fuel your muscles and calm your nervous system during intense intervals.
  • Resistance variation — mix low-resistance, high-speed intervals with high-resistance, slow climbs to build both speed and power.
  • Mental segmentation — break long rides into bite-sized chunks to maintain focus and reduce perceived effort.
  • Recovery pacing — active recovery at a light resistance keeps blood flowing and speeds up lactate clearance between hard efforts.

Frequently Asked Questions

How often should I practice high-intensity intervals?

Most athletes benefit from one or two high-intensity interval sessions per week, allowing at least 48 hours between them for full recovery. Overtraining can lead to burnout or injury, so listen to your body.

Is spinning effective for weight loss?

Yes, when combined with a balanced diet and consistent schedule. A moderate to high effort session can burn a significant number of calories, and the muscle-building aspect helps elevate your resting metabolism over time.

Do I need special shoes for indoor cycling?

While not strictly necessary, cycling shoes with cleats provide a more efficient pedal stroke by allowing you to pull up as well as push down. Beginners can start with regular athletic shoes, but upgrading later can enhance performance.

What is the ideal session length for a beginner?

Starting with 20- to 30-minute sessions at a moderate intensity is a safe and effective way to build a foundation. Gradually increase duration by five minutes each week as your fitness improves.

Can spinning help with mental stress?

Absolutely. The combination of rhythmic movement, controlled breathing, and endorphin release creates a powerful stress-relief effect. Many riders find they think more clearly and feel more relaxed after a solid ride.

Should I eat before a morning spin session?

A light snack such as a banana or a small piece of toast with nut butter can provide quick energy without causing digestive discomfort. Avoid heavy meals for at least an hour before riding.
